Hi Pierre,


On 14/12/2017 10:03, Pierre Abbat wrote:
I created two lists, then looked for alias files to see if Sympa had done that
part correctly. This is what I found:

-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 87 Dec 1 07:25 /etc/aliases
-rw-rw-r-- 1 sympa sympa 398 Dec 11 00:45 /var/lib/sympa/etc/sympa_aliases
-rw-r--r-- 1 sympa sympa 1102 Dec 13 23:16 /etc/mail/sympa/aliases
-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 12288 Dec 13 23:16 /etc/aliases.db
-rw-r--r-- 1 sympa sympa 12288 Dec 13 23:16 /var/lib/sympa/etc/
sympa_aliases.db

As described in https://www.sympa.org/faq/postfix_howto, I put Sympa's aliases
in /var/lib/sympa/etc/sympa_aliases (~sympa is /var/lib/sympa on Ubuntu, but /
home/sympa on that webpage) and added that file to /etc/postfix/main.conf .
That part worked; I can send mail to sympa.

Sympa put the aliases for the lists in /etc/mail/sympa/aliases, but it ran
newaliases on /var/lib/sympa/etc/sympa_aliases, which hadn't changed. It also
appears to have run newaliases on /etc/aliases . How that did anything, I
don't know, since it's writable only by root. How do I fix this? (If something
needs to be put in sympa.conf, please add the instruction to the webpage.)
Yes, something need to be put in sympa.conf.
First things first: did you run sympa_wizard.pl after the install? That's the script that's supposed to initialize everything.
Second: the parameter defining the alias file for lists is sendmail_aliases (whichever MTA you're using) : https://www.sympa.org/manual/conf-parameters/part2#sendmail_aliases

Another thing: when I copied the first list (users) to the second (devel),
there appears to be no way on the web to edit the description. I figured out
how to: it's in /var/lib/sympa/list_data/devel/info .
Yes, you can edit it through the web interface: go to the list page, then go to Admin > Edit list config > List description / home page > Click on edit nest to "List description".
